New York StateDepartment of Environmental ConservationTHE DEC POLICY SYSTEMPROGRAM POLICYD epartment ID:DEP-00-2 Program ID:n/aTitle: Assessing and Mitigating Visual ImpactsIssuing Authority: Article 8, 49 Originating Unit: Division of EnvironmentalPermits Name: Jeffrey SamaOffice/Division: Environmental Permits Title: DirectorUnit:Signature: /s/Date: 7/31/00 Phone: (518) 402-9167 Issuance Date: 7/31/00 Latest Review Date (Office Use):Abstract: Facilities regulated by the Department of Environmental Conservation located in visualproximity to sensitive land uses can produce significant visual impacts. This POLICY and guidance defineswhat visual and aesthetic impacts are, describes when a visual assessment is necessary and how toreview a visual impact assessment, differentiates State and local concerns, and defines avoidance,mitigation and offset measures that eliminate, reduce, or compensate for negative visual effects.
